Get ready for a day full of inspiring talks, hands-on workshops, & real-life success stories at the International Innovation Forum
Date: Wednesday, October 29
Venue: Digital Garage, San Francisco
Presented by: Japan Innovation Campus | Powered by AlchemistX | Hosted with JETRO & METI
Event Overview
From breakthrough healthcare technologies & advanced robotics to clean tech, semiconductor leadership, & immersive cultural experiences, global innovators are positioning themselves as critical players in the next wave of global transformation.
The International Innovation Forum will convene 100+ founders, corporate leaders, venture investors, & ecosystem partners in San Francisco to explore how innovators are engaging with Silicon Valley. This two-and-a-half-hour forum will feature candid discussions, sector spotlights, & interactive dialogue on the opportunities & obstacles in connecting innovation to global markets.

Why This Matters Now
While Japan has historically missed opportunities to capture value in consumer technologies, today it is poised to lead in fields that directly address global priorities-health tech, sustainability, robotics, automation, & aging society solutions. The forum provides a rare window into these advances & creates a platform for cross-border exchange, investment, & partnership.
